1# include <stdio.h>
2# include "strfile.h"
3
4/*
5 * This program un-does what "strfile" makes, thereby obtaining the
6 * original file again. This can be invoked with the name of the output
7 * file, the input file, or both. If invoked with only a single argument
8 * ending in ".dat", it is pressumed to be the input file and the output
9 * file will be the same stripped of the ".dat". If the single argument
10 * doesn't end in ".dat", then it is presumed to be the output file, and
11 * the input file is that name prepended by a ".dat". If both are given
12 * they are treated literally as the input and output files.
13 *
14 * Ken Arnold Aug 13, 1978
15 */
16
17# define reg register
18
19# define DELIM_CH '-'
20
21char infile[50], /* name of input file */
22 outfile[50], /* name of output file */
23 *rindex();
24
25long *calloc();
26
27main(ac, av)
28int ac;
29char *av[]; {
30
31 reg char c;
32 reg FILE *inf, *outf;
33 int nstr, delim;
34 long *seekpts;
35 STRFILE tbl; /* description table */
36
37 getargs(ac, av);
38 if ((inf = fopen(infile, "r")) == NULL) {
39 perror(infile);
40 exit(-1);
41 }
42 fread(&tbl,sizeof tbl,1,inf);
43 nstr = tbl.str_numstr;
44 if ((seekpts = calloc(sizeof *seekpts, nstr)) == NULL) {
45 perror("calloc");
46 exit(-1);
47 }
48 fread(seekpts, (sizeof seekpts[0]), nstr, inf);
49 if ((outf = fopen(outfile, "w")) == NULL) {
50 perror(outfile);
51 exit(-1);
52 }
53 delim = 0;
54 while ((c = getc(inf)) != EOF)
55 if (c != '\0')
56 putc(c, outf);
57 else if (--nstr)
58 if (ftell(inf) == tbl.str_delims[delim]) {
59 fputs("%-\n", outf);
60 delim++;
61 }
62 else
63 fputs("%%\n", outf);
64}
65getargs(ac, av)
66reg int ac;
67reg char **av; {
68
69 reg char *sp;
70
71 if (ac < 2) {
72 printf("usage: %s datafile[.dat] [ outfile ]\n",av[0]);
73 exit(-1);
74 }
75 strcpy(infile,av[1]);
76 if (ac < 3) {
77 strcpy(outfile,infile);
78 if ((sp = rindex(av[1])) && strcmp(sp, ".dat") == 0)
79 outfile[strlen(outfile) - 4] = '\0';
80 else
81 strcat(infile, ".dat");
82 }
83 else
84 strcpy(outfile, av[2]);
85}
